Exploring Canada

Canada, our northern neighbor, is composed of ten provinces and three territories. These include Alberta, British Columbia, Manitoba, New Brunswick, Newfoundland, Nova Scotia, Northwest Territories, Nunavut, Ontario, Prince Edward Island, Quebec, Saskatchewan, and Yukon Territory. Each region has its distinct culture, landscape, and attractions.

Postal Code System

Postal codes are vital for mail routing and are a crucial aspect of the world’s postal system. Each state, territory, province, or country has its unique postal code system. In the United States, it is referred to as ZIP codes, whereas in Canada, they use a system called the Canadian Postal Code. These codes help in accurate and speedy delivery of mail and packages.
